I fond prisoners only need like 4 hours of sleep to fully satisfy the need. If you put free time directly after sleep then they will keep sleeping, but if you put an hour of shower time followed by free time then all should be well

My regime was;

12.00pm SLEEP
01.00am SLEEP
02.00am SLEEP
03.00am SLEEP
04.00am SLEEP
05.00am SLEEP
06.00am NOTHING (ie they woke up, went to toilet, showered, Watch tv etc etc)
07.00am SHOWER (was only needed to get them to change uniform since they had showered in their cells allready)
08.00am EAT
09.00am WORK
10.00am WORK
11.00am FREE TIME (pee break etc)
12.00pm WORK
01.00pm WORK
02.00pm WORK
03.00pm EAT
04.00pm WORK
05.00pm WORK
06.00pm WORK
07.00pm FREE TIME
08.00pm YARD
09.00pm YARD
10.00pm EAT
11.00pm NOTHING (again watch tv, phone home, pee etc etc)

This regime worked perfect for me... Now it doesn't. prisoners no longer wake up at 6am, and they go to bed at 11pm... Totally screwing with my plan to get their other needs met.

Flip your shower time and nothing time, I bet you'll see it go back to normal. "Nothing" and free time won't force a prisoner out of bed, they will probably just stay asleep. Shower time will force them out.

My Alpha 10 Regime schedule looks like:

~~
12.00pm SLEEP
01.00am SLEEP
02.00am SLEEP
03.00am SLEEP
04.00am SLEEP
05.00am Shower
06.00am Free Time
07.00am Eat
08.00am WORK
09.00am WORK
10.00am WORK
11.00am WORK
12.00pm WORK
01.00pm Free Time
02.00pm Free Time
03.00pm WORK
04.00pm WORK
05.00pm WORK
06.00pm WORK
07.00pm Eat
08.00pm Free Time
09.00pm Free Time
10.00pm SLEEP
11.00pm SLEEP
~~

It's a harsh 9hr work day. They don't need to eat 3 times a day, twice is fine. Sometimes I shift around the midday free time to three hours because of 'comfort' takes up a LOT OF TIME to get low again. In the current state I can let it run off screen without incidents.

What would be nice is an enhanced regime schedule, like being able to set 15 minute intervals instead of 1 hour. Due to the efficient layout my prisoners take less than half an hour for eating, that's half an hour that could be spent more wisely with laundry and plate stamping! Also, in the morning, they're all showered after 30 minutes, standing around doing nothing but complaining about bladder and bowels for 30 minutes while some peed into the showers, which gave me the intelligent idea: put toilets right into the showers, and hey, they pee and poo in that time. Best idea ever in that case.

And, additional, I personally will move back to using 2 blocks wide corridors, speeds up everything. Even if it's only 5 minutes, that's enough time for a 'chat' with the family via phone booth withoug being forced to go to eat right before reaching the booth.


Due to path finding and sometimes 'stupid' placement of laundry baskets it's required to have such long long work times.
